Nissan is recalling almost 240,000 cars and SUVs around the globe due to a fire risk. According to Automotive News Canada, 19,761 of the vehicles being recalled are in Canada, and 215,124 vehicles in America. Hyundai Motor Company affirmed at the IAA Commercial Vehicles 2018 in Hanover that it has entered a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) with Swiss hydrogen company H2 Energy (H2E).
